This IEW® Structure and Style® for Students Level B, Year 3 course will intensify the challenge while solidifying your students’ skills before they head to high school or IEW® Level 3 writing. Your students should be familiar with the program’s construction, with engaging lectures from Andrew Pudewa (via online forever streaming), the unique writing rules and style modifications, composing checklists, MLA format, and more. This additional level provides engaging topics for students to hone skills. Students will retell narratives, practice summarizing, write from pictures, produce inventive writing, formal essays, and end the year with 4 weeks of poetry. Parent Note: one unit includes articles on prisoners escaping from prison.
Optional literature suggestions include Princess Mary’s Gift Book: A Spell for a Fairy; The Incorrigible Children of Ashton Place: Book 1: The Mysterious Howling; The Adventures of Sherlock Holmes; The Indian in the Cupboard; Children’s Homer; Journey to the Center of the Earth; The Merchant of Venice (or movie); and A Book of Nonsense. Combine these with literature guides or study questions for a more complete language arts program. Each student will need their own Binder and Student Packet.
